Output 9869381e6662cbb4edd2691e38e67ca65a4f697010bf801ec381f8ca5ecc0694:0

value
43561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4733ffe3ad814061d479928a96a56e1e9534a26c OP_EQUAL
address
38BWCA4VVkcRhS7dv5Ak1Z4QuaLW8HqfpR
transaction
9869381e6662cbb4edd2691e38e67ca65a4f697010bf801ec381f8ca5ecc0694
spent
true